What is Gminst.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by multiple programs at the same time. The gminst.dll file is a specific DLL file that is related to the software for the Genius NetScroll+ Series. This file plays a vital role in the functioning of the software by providing a set of functions and resources that are essential for the proper operation of the NetScroll+ Series.

In the context of the Genius NetScroll+ Series, gminst.dll is crucial because it contains important code and resources that the software needs to interact with the hardware of the NetScroll+ Series. Without this file, the software may not be able to communicate effectively with the hardware, leading to potential issues and malfunctions. Therefore, gminst.dll is an integral part of the software and is essential for the proper functioning of the Genius NetScroll+ Series.

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:

  • Gminst.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
  • Gminst.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
  • Cannot register gminst.dll: The message means that the operating system failed to register the DLL file. This can happen if there are file permission issues, if the DLL file is missing or misplaced, or if there's an issue with the Registry.
  • The file gminst.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
  • This application failed to start because gminst.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
